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Keighley to Rolleston start from as little as £9.70

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Keighley to Rolleston start from £28.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Keighley to Rolleston are available for £51.00 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

Keighley Train Station is well-equipped to meet the needs of all passengers.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 19:15 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:45 to 18:00 on Sundays, ensuring ample opportunity for ticket purchases and queries. With ticket machines and smartcard validators available, travelers can swiftly acquire tickets.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access throughout the station, making it easy for everyone to navigate.

Although the station lacks waiting rooms and accessible toilets, it provides seating areas for passengers' comfort. There are no luggage storage facilities, so pack wisely before your journey. For cycling enthusiasts, Keighley offers 48 bicycle storage spaces with CCTV for added security. While the station lacks in-house refreshment options, Keighley’s surrounding area is rich in food and shopping amenities.

Onward Travel Connections

If you're venturing beyond Keighley, the station boasts convenient travel links. The bus services are easily accessible, and a taxi rank is located adjacent to the station for immediate travel. For those heading to Leeds/Bradford Airport, it's a short 10-mile journey, keeping you connected to wider domestic and international destinations.

The station features a rail replacement service at its front, making it easier to catch onward connections during planned maintenance or unexpected disruptions. Although underground or metro services aren't directly available from Keighley, public transport connections ensure that you can swiftly reach Leeds or other major cities for such services.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Rolleston train station is quite minimalistic. It doesn’t have a ticket office or machines to collect tickets from, which means you'll need to plan ahead if you're planning to use this station. However, if you've bought your tickets online, you won't be able to pick them up here. It does provide an induction loop for those with hearing impairments and smartcard validators for convenient travel.

While staff help is not available on-site, a help point is available for basic information. CCTV ensures steady surveillance for added security. One drawback is the absence of waiting rooms, so be prepared for all weather conditions when planning your travel. Perhaps another minor inconvenience is the lack of refreshment facilities and restrooms, which might encourage you to explore nearby eateries and cafes for your needs.

It's important to note the station offers some step-free access. However, platform accessibility might be challenging if you're using a wheelchair, as Platform 2 requires using a steep ramp. Unfortunately, there are no accessible toilets or parking options here. Always plan ahead to ensure a smooth journey.

Getting To and From Rolleston Station

When it comes to onward travel, the options are modest but functional. Westons Taxi service is available by calling 01636 815474 and can be a convenient choice for those who need to travel further afield from the station. Alternatively, the Rail Replacement Service operates from the road adjacent to the station, and more information on bus routes can be found here.
